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!Calling all Data Engineers! Fabric Data Engineer (Exam DP-700) live sessions are back! Starting October 16th. Sign up.
Hello,
Power Bi Desktop can rendere data from Odata api, but power Bi app can't render data from Odata API.
I created a report in desktop and publisehd on to my workspace for Power BI APP but now dataset is static it doesn't refresh automatically rather is is asking for personel data gateway?
(Note : I don't want to create a gateway rather I want the data to be refreshed automatically as it is done on the desktop version)
Any help will be appriacted in this.
Regards
Solved! Go to Solution.
@renusaini,
When you get data from on-premises OData Service, gateway is required if you want to refresh the dataset in Power BI Service. Please install on-premises gateway(personal mode) in your machine, and once you configure the gateway, enter credential for your dataset in Service, you are able to set schedule refresh for you dataset.
Regards,
Lydia
 
					
				
		
@renusaini,
 
 Do you get data from on-premises data source and does your dataset contain multiple data sources? If so, when refreshing the dataset in Power BI Service, gateway is required. 
 
 Regards,
 Lydia
Hi Lydia,
we created Odata Api because of this reason only, as odata api pull data from on premisis Database.
@renusaini,
When you get data from on-premises OData Service, gateway is required if you want to refresh the dataset in Power BI Service. Please install on-premises gateway(personal mode) in your machine, and once you configure the gateway, enter credential for your dataset in Service, you are able to set schedule refresh for you dataset.
Regards,
Lydia
 
					
				
				
			
		
Join the Fabric FabCon Global Hackathon—running virtually through Nov 3. Open to all skill levels. $10,000 in prizes!
Check out the October 2025 Power BI update to learn about new features.
